> We have been discussing a problem with the graduation requirement of a GPA of
> 2.0. A student with a C- average would not be able to graduate without
> permission of the Academic Dean. We have been discussing changing the
> requirement to 1.75. I have concerns about lowering requirements but I also
> agree with the Dean that the students who have worked hard to overcome one bad
> semester are caught by this requirement.
>
> Weighting the first semester would help many of these students, but if the poor
> grades come in one of the other three a weighting system would not help.
>
> Since a 2.0 seems to be the normal graduation requirement, does anyone else run
> into this problem? If so, what do you do?
